Bruce Stewart
Bruce Stewart has been a consultant’s consultant
for 30 years. He blends his expertise in NLP, biofeedback, T’ai
Chi and Aikido to help people make sound decisions. He shows clients
how to access resources within themselves for clarity, wellness,
and success. By focusing on what really matters, Bruce helps businesses
and individuals release limiting beliefs, behaviors and conditions.
Bruce has served on the faculty at Southeastern Louisiana University,
Loyola and NLP University at UC Santa Cruz. He has co-written a book
with his wife Lou Danielson Stewart: Your Way Home – The
Psychology of Place Inside and Out. Together they conduct workshops
in aligning inner and outer resources in the US and Europe.

Extracurricular Activities
Asheville has been a tourist destination since the
turn of the 20th century. With destinations like the Biltmore
Estate and Grove Park Inn, there’s a kind of over the top elegance
you can only find in the South. However, Asheville is so much
more: hiking, mountain biking and kayaking take place amidst spectacular
mountain vistas, waterfalls and lush country meadows. Asheville
is a huge arts and crafts town with galleries, artisans, fairs galore. For
